V70 S70 C70 850 exhaust hanger...
... just got one of these from Volvo for my P1 V70. This is to repair the rear section of exhaust when the welded on parts rust away. Also available for the P2 V70 and similar cars.
Thought I would post up a picture and let people know that they are available. Quite a new addition to the volvo parts list i believe, I've certainly not seen it before. About £20 odd, much better than the tat on eBay you see - having just hacked my last one of those off! |
